Typically, a Senior Engineer - Lead is responsible for the end-to-end technical execution of engineering projects. Common responsibilities include developing and approving detailed designs, specifications, and calculations. They conduct advanced analysis using discipline-specific software, ensure compliance with all relevant codes and standards, and solve complex technical challenges that arise. A significant part of the role involves preparing comprehensive documentation packages for construction, tender, or regulatory approval. Beyond individual contribution, these leads coordinate multi-discipline project teams, liaising with clients, stakeholders, and other engineering disciplines to integrate systems seamlessly. They often provide construction administration support, reviewing submittals and resolving field issues. Crucially, they mentor junior engineers and designers, fostering skill development and ensuring knowledge transfer within the team. The typical skill set for these jobs is both broad and deep. A bachelor’s degree in a relevant engineering field is standard, with professional licensure (like a PE or CPEng) often required or highly preferred. Candidates generally possess 5-10+ years of progressive experience. Technical proficiency is paramount, including mastery of industry-standard design software (e.g., AutoCAD, Civil 3D, Revit, ETAP) and analytical tools. However, the "lead" aspect demands equally strong soft skills: exceptional project management, including budgeting and scheduling; outstanding verbal and written communication for client and team interaction; and proven leadership abilities to motivate and direct staff. They must be detail-oriented, proactive problem-solvers capable of working with limited supervision.
